**Ticket: Guest Wi-Fi desk setup — main reception, Pellworth House**

Night shift: a temporary guest Wi-Fi help desk is being installed at reception ahead of the Larkfield conference. Contractors will deliver the desk and signage overnight Tuesday. Please let them in, confirm the equipment crate matches the delivery note, and leave everything in the marked floor area — do not plug anything in. Lock the side door once they leave. To open the reception storage cupboard for the signage, use the code below.

turnstile pass: bdg-QU-7

== Launch Plan: Fernwhistle 2.0 (Managers Only) ==

Quick board-ready summary before Friday's session. Fernwhistle 2.0 ships in three waves: early-access partners first, then the Osthaven branches, then general availability. Pricing lands slightly above the old tier — Calloway's modelling says the market will wear it. Marketing assets are nearly done; support scripts lag a week behind. Don't share outside this page's access list. The confidential business-plan note for the board follows below.

board note of tagug-hahag: Praionax Logistics is in early talks to buy Julaxek Group for about $36.3 million. The Julmir launch date is March 1, and nothing goes to the press before then.

Root cause: the service credential used by the `symbolicate-worker` expired and the rotation job silently failed because the renewal endpoint was renamed last sprint. I've regenerated the credential with the same scopes (ingest:write, symbols:read) and verified it against staging before requesting production rollout. Please review the scope list carefully, since the old key had an unnecessary admin grant we are dropping. The replacement key for the internal ingest service is:

API key for bageg-kajef: vxb2-ss